As an adult, your driving privilege may be suspended if your record shows:
- 3 points in 12 months or 5 points in 24 months
- 4 points in 12 months, 6 points in 24 months, or 8 points in 36 months — correct answer
- Any two convictions in the same year
Why
Those three thresholds are the negligent operator counts the DMV uses. Reaching any of them can mean probation, suspension or revocation. (Section 7, Points on Your Driver's Record.)
